Samsung SGH-E200 is remarkably slim and features a stylish candy-bar form. Remember the old Samsung X120? This seems to be an updated version of the X120 with new features and better looks. The phone has a simple and compact construction and offers great functionality. Whether you keep it in your hand or in your pocket, the phone fits perfectly and seems to have the right measures for both cases. Just under the 10 mm barrier, E200 handset measures 108 x 45 x 9.9mm and weighs only 90 grams (including battery).

The compound used doesn’t give users the impression of a cheap material; on the contrary, it feels rich and practical (doesn’t catch fingerprints). The slim form still permitted the Korean company to include a microSD card slot for memory expansion on the right side of the phone. The dual volume key has been placed opposite, on the left side just under the USB slot, that can also be used for charging purposes or to attach any compatible headset. The 1.3 Megapixel camera on the back of the phone enables users to capture snapshots or record clips anytime they’re on the move. The keypad is easy to handle and looks simple and nice. Key Features:
Wide tri-band GPRS/EDGE network coverage
Comfortable and portable size measuring 108 x 45.6 x 9.9 mm and weighing only 95 grams
Slimming and ergonomic ripple design on keypad
Large 1.8” TFT display showcases the phone’s multimedia content
Built-in 1.3 Megapixel camera and video recorder capture vivid photos and videos
Non-stop music, news, and information by tuning in to FM Radio
Listen to your favorite songs on the multi-format Music Player
Offline Mode enables usage without accessing a phone connection - perfect while flying or when needing to
conserve battery life
microSD expandable memory for unlimited storage of your files
SOS Message and uTrack security features offer greater peace of mind
Easy-to-use UI and other convenient features improve the quality of the mobile experience
Bluetooth and USB allow connectivity to peripheral devices
Complete PIM features keep your life organized

Camera:
1.3 Megapixel Camera (x4)

Other Features:
WAP 2.0, Java
Bluetooth printing/messaging
AMR(Voice)/MPEG4/H.263
Stereo FM Radio
Speaker phone
Black GUI / uTrack
Airplane Mode
